diff options
author | hor911 <hor911@yandex-team.ru> | 2022-03-13 23:57:08 +0300 |
---|---|---|
committer | hor911 <hor911@yandex-team.ru> | 2022-03-13 23:57:08 +0300 |
commit | 9ac6f413b7e5ad50b2a83a4b098989cceaecf3cc (patch) | |
tree | 9ab46793168071ad45d8ed86dfc1be515dd0f3d8 | |
parent | 0465734d08fac3cc2019be87f9736d324f49eeee (diff) | |
download | ydb-9ac6f413b7e5ad50b2a83a4b098989cceaecf3cc.tar.gz |
Resource Allocator debug
ref:3b869db206004ae753a94e8795371fa6adb46695
-rw-r--r-- | ydb/library/yql/providers/dq/actors/resource_allocator.cpp | 7 |
1 files changed, 5 insertions, 2 deletions
diff --git a/ydb/library/yql/providers/dq/actors/resource_allocator.cpp b/ydb/library/yql/providers/dq/actors/resource_allocator.cpp index 6acfb1277e0..4b968b9f240 100644 --- a/ydb/library/yql/providers/dq/actors/resource_allocator.cpp +++ b/ydb/library/yql/providers/dq/actors/resource_allocator.cpp @@ -133,7 +133,7 @@ private: void OnAllocateWorkersResponse(TEvAllocateWorkersResponse::TPtr& ev, const TActorContext& ctx) { - YQL_LOG_CTX_SCOPE(TraceId); + YQL_LOG_CTX_SCOPE(TraceId + SelfId().ToString()); Y_UNUSED(ctx); YQL_LOG(DEBUG) << "TEvAllocateWorkersResponse " << ev->Sender.NodeId(); @@ -215,15 +215,18 @@ private: void DoPassAway() override { + YQL_LOG_CTX_SCOPE(TraceId + SelfId().ToString()); for (const auto& group : AllocatedWorkers) { for (const auto& actorIdProto : group.GetWorkerActor()) { auto actorNode = NActors::ActorIdFromProto(actorIdProto).NodeId(); + YQL_LOG(DEBUG) << "TEvFreeWorkersNotify " << group.GetResourceId(); auto request = MakeHolder<TEvFreeWorkersNotify>(group.GetResourceId()); request->Record.SetTraceId(TraceId); Send(MakeWorkerManagerActorID(actorNode), request.Release()); } } if (!LocalMode) { + YQL_LOG(DEBUG) << "TEvFreeWorkersNotify " << ResourceId << " (failed)"; auto request = MakeHolder<TEvFreeWorkersNotify>(ResourceId); request->Record.SetTraceId(TraceId); for (const auto& failedWorker : FailedWorkers) { @@ -262,7 +265,7 @@ private: } void Fail(const ui64 cookie, const TString& reason) { - YQL_LOG_CTX_SCOPE(TraceId); + YQL_LOG_CTX_SCOPE(TraceId + SelfId().ToString()); if (FailState) { return; } |